I joined the Japanese factory 

Repsol Honda Team in 2014 as Press Officer for Dani Pedrosa and Marc Marquez. 

 

Working for a MotoGP Factory Team was a great learning experience. The visibility and 

expectations that such a team have are far greater, making it very important to carefully manage the media planning for the riders and team´s sponsors events. 

A Press Officer also provides the official written statements for the team and liaises 

directly with members of the media creating a closer interaction with both International

Press and TV broadcasters.

 

This enabled me to better understand the needs of the TV broadcasters, what, how and when to provide the information, making it extremely valuable knowledge once I became a Pit lane Reporter myself the following season (2015).

Broadcasting

Presenter, Pit lane Reporter for French 

Eurosport from 2015 to 2018 seasons.

On site for the 19 rounds of the MotoGP World Championship. Attending press conferences, media debriefs and 

interviewing team members in order to provide the latest news in  all the categories: Moto3, Moto2 and MotoGP.

  • Pit Lane reporting: live Friday, Saturday and Sunday on site. Staying in contact with Team Managers, Press Officers and riders in order to get the latest news.

  • Preparation of content for video material for the program and filming with NG on Thursdays prior to the GP weekend.

  • Responsible of MotoGP riders feature interviews for all the Eurosport MotoGP broadcasting countries: France, Benelux and Germany.

  • Transcription of interviews performed in rider ́s mother tongue(Spanish, Italian or French) to English in order to be used for voice-over.

  • Live translation of interviews performed in rider ́s mother tongue (Spanish, Italian or French) to English at Parc Ferme.
